“We pay ten for two sessions”: What the participants in the “Tymoshenko films” say

Tymoshenko is suspected of offering illegal benefits for voting in the Rada. An investigation is underway.”, — write: www.pravda.com.ua

In the recordings made public by the National Anti-Corruption Bureau, Yulia Tymoshenko, the leader of the “Fatherland” faction, discusses with an unknown deputy the system of payment for specific votes in the Verkhovna Rada.

Source: audio recording made public by NABU

Details: The conversation took place on January 12, on the eve of the vote on the dismissal of Defense Minister Denys Shmygal and Minister of Digital Transformation Mykhailo Fedorov. In particular, Tymoshenko says that “we pay “ten” for two sessions, we pay by subscription for two sessions.”

It is also discussed in the audio that the coordination of votes will take place through secure messengers, such as Signal.

Whirlpoolquestions were raised not only about draft laws, but also about personnel issues. In particular, on the eve of personnel changes, Tymoshenko gives instructions: “we vote for removal (from positions – ed.) and do not vote for appointments.”

Prehistory:

  • On the evening of January 13, NABU and SAP announced that they had exposed the head of one of the factions in the Verkhovna Rada for corruption, while sources in the UP reported that they were talking about Yulia Tymoshenko.
  • Anti-corruption authorities said that the head of one of the parliamentary factions was exposed for offering illegal benefits to a number of people’s deputies who belong to factions not headed by this person, for voting “for” or “against” specific draft laws.
  • Preliminary qualification of the case: Part 4 of Art. 369 (paraoffer, promise or giving an undue advantage to an official) CC of Ukraine.
  • On the morning of January 14, UP interlocutors in political circles reported that anti-corruption bodies announced the suspicion of Yulia Tymoshenko, head of the “Batkivshchyna” faction.
  • Subsequently Tymoshenko confirmed that the office was searched party, but stated that it rejects all accusations.
